David Toman (born February 19, 1996 ) is a Czech grass skier . He has been competing in the World Cup since 2011 .

Career

In addition to races in the Czech Cup, Toman first took part in two World Cup races in Olešnice v Orlických horách in July 2011 , which were his only international competitions this year. He finished the Super-G in 35th position and was disqualified in the super combined, which is why he remained without World Cup points in the 2011 season . In the 2012 season , Toman took part in seven of the twelve World Cup races in addition to FIS races . At his first World Cup races of the year in Předklášteří in July , he achieved ninth place in slalom and twelfth place in giant slalom - and thus his best World Cup results so far. Then he took part in the World Cup races in Dizin and Rettenbach , where he was twice in the fastest 15. In the overall World Cup he reached 21st place. For the first time, Toman took part in a Junior World Championship in Burbach in 2012 , where he achieved results in the good midfield with 8th place in the super combined, 12th place in the super G and 14th place in the giant slalom. Only in the slalom he was eliminated in the second round.
